职位描述
岗位要求:
一、核心开发职责
1. **嵌入式系统开发**
- 负责基于MCU(如STM32、ZYNQ、ARM等)的嵌入式软件开发,包括驱动开发、RTOS(如FreeRTOS、uC/OS)移植及优化。
- 参与Linux系统移植(如Uboot裁剪)及驱动开发(如SPI/I2C/USB/CAN等接口协议)。
2. **功能模块实现**
- 开发无线通信模块(蓝牙/WiFi/Zigbee)、传感器数据处理(如GPS、IMU)或控制算法(PWM)的嵌入式实现;
- 优化代码性能,解决实时性、低功耗等关键问题。
二、项目管理与协作
1. **全流程开发**
- 从需求分析到量产落地,主导或协助完成软件设计、调试、测试(单元测试、EMC测试)及文档编写(设计说明书、接口协议)。
- 配合硬件工程师进行PCB调试,解决软硬件兼容性问题;
- 配合逻辑工程师进行功能调试,实现产品技术指标。
2. 跨团队协作
- 对接算法团队完成AI模型边缘部署(如TensorFlow Lite),或与平台软件部门协同实现系统集成;
- 为客户提供技术支持,快速定位并解决现场问题(如通信协议适配、故障诊断);
-与研发、销售、采购、生产等多个团队紧密合作,共同完成项目目标,具备良好的团队合作精神和沟通协调能力。
以担保或任何理由索取财物,扣押证照,均涉嫌违法,请提高警惕